How can individuals use mindfulness practices and self-reflection to enhance their emotional intelligence and effectively manage conflicts in their personal and professional relationships?
Individuals can use mindfulness practices, such as meditation and deep breathing, to increase self-awareness and regulate their emotions. Self-reflection allows individuals to identify their triggers and understand their own emotional responses, leading to better self-control and empathy towards others. By developing emotional intelligence through mindfulness and self-reflection, individuals can effectively manage conflicts by communicating more effectively, understanding others' perspectives, and finding constructive solutions that benefit all parties involved in personal and professional relationships.
